Where to eat a good lunch near ship of from water taxi?

Thanks!

 

There's a place we have eaten several times. I forgot the name, but as soon as you get off the water taxi, it is right in front of you, towards the right, you can't miss it. We have also had lunch on Front St. at a restaurant called L"Escargot. It's a 5 min. walk from the water taxi drop off in Philipsburg to L' Escargot that had very good French food and also somewhat pricey.
